6. OFAC Compliance
(a) The U.S. Department of the Treasury, through the Office of Foreign Assets Control (the “OFAC”), prohibits U.S. companies from engaging in all or certain commercial activities with certain sectioned countries (each a “Sanctioned Country”) and certain individuals, organizations or entities, including without limitation, certain specially designated nationals (each an “SDN”) listed by the OFAC. If you use the Site, you expressly represent that you are not located in a Sanctioned Country and are not listed as an SDN. If Strucwise determines that the Site is being used by prohibited persons, it will take any and all actions to terminate your access to the Site.
